Galaxy of artificial fireflies

A view from a cool piece of art that on display at the Phoenix Art Museum.

“You Who Are Getting Obliterated in the Dancing Swarm of Fireflies” by artist Yayoi Kusama, above, is a darkened house of mirror filled with strings of colour-changing LEDs.

Masked Conversation

From the beginning of June, when the figures in the sculpture called Conversation outside the Hudson’s Bay department store in downtown Calgary were fitted with face masks. Seeing how those two can’t really keep a proper physical distance, face coverings seemed to suit their needs.
